关于计算机操作系统字长寻址范围的问题

每台计算机都有一个字长,决定的最重要的系统参数就是虚拟地址空间的最大大小,也就是说,对于一个字长为w位的机器而言,虚拟地址的范围为0~?多少啊?程序最多访问2^w个字节。

字长和寻址范围毫无关系。
地址线宽度和寻址范围才有关。
比如Intel 80286/80386 sx是16位计算机,但是因为有24条地址线,所以可以寻址到16MB,而不是64K(2^16)
Intel Pentium III Xeon是32位计算机,但是因为有36条地址线,可以寻址64GB而不是32GB(2^32)

再说,决定计算机最重要的参数是时钟频率和每时钟指令数(IPC)而不是什么虚拟空间的大小
Intel 80386DX和Intel Pentium 4都是32位机,但是性能相差上千倍。你的计算机如果有64bit的CPU,寻址能力高达PB甚至YB级别,然而有用么?